Losing weight can be achieved by making small, sustainable changes to your lifestyle, even if you consider yourself a bit lazy. Here are 10 ways to help you shed pounds without requiring extreme effort:

Portion Control
Eat smaller portions to reduce calorie intake without changing what you eat drastically. Lazy or not, this is an easy adjustment.

Mindful Eating
Pay attention to what you're eating and savor each bite. Avoid distractions like TV or your smartphone while eating to prevent overeating.

Hydration
Drink more water. Sometimes, our bodies confuse thirst with hunger, leading to unnecessary snacking.

Prioritize Protein
Include more protein-rich foods in your diet. Protein helps you feel full for longer, reducing the urge to snack.

Slow Down
Eat slowly. Chewing your food thoroughly and taking your time can help you recognize when you're full.

Healthy Snacks
If you must snack, keep healthy options readily available like fruits, vegetables, or a handful of nuts.

Regular Meals
Don't skip meals, especially breakfast. Skipping meals can lead to overeating later in the day.

Choose Healthier Options
Opt for healthier versions of your favorite foods. For instance, whole-grain bread instead of white, or baked instead of fried.

Light Exercise
Incorporate light physical activity into your daily routine, such as walking, gardening, or taking the stairs instead of the elevator.

Sleep Well
Ensure you get enough sleep. Poor sleep can lead to weight gain by disrupting hormones that control appetite.
